Peak Rare Earths Director’s Shareholding Changes

Peak Rare Earths Limited (AU:PEK) has released an update.

Peak Rare Earths Limited has notified the ASX of changes in Director Russell John Scrimshaw’s interest in the company, with an acquisition of 325,000 Ordinary Shares through the exercise of vested Performance Rights and a corresponding disposal of 325,000 Performance Rights. This transaction has left the Director with an increased holding of 900,000 Fully Paid Ordinary Shares indirectly via the Scrimshaw Family Trust, in addition to maintaining 300,000 shares through the Scrimshaw Superannuation Fund. No monetary consideration was involved as the shares were issued upon the vesting of Performance Rights as set out in the company’s approved plans.
